By Luke Powell: A Staffordshire ceramic designer has been picking up sales after designing an alternative commemorative mug for the Royal Wedding.
The mug – featuring the slogan ‘I couldn’t care less about the Royal Wedding’ – is the latest design from Tamworth-based Camila Prada.
The former Staffordshire University student, who graduated in February 2006, created the design after growing tired of the media coverage surrounding the event.

By Chris Edwards & Rik Packer: Construction of Hanley’s new £6million fire station is “ahead of target”.
The project which was scheduled for completion on July 15 could now be ready as early as the end of June.
The new site boasts a number of modern training facilities, such as a foam pit, a fire house and – once the temporary building is demolished – a training area for road traffic incidents.

By Georgina Evans-Phillips: More than 20 pubs across Staffordshire have teamed up to raise £3,000 for charity.
Staff from the Punch Pub Company venues, including the Fradley Arms in Lichfield, picked the BBC’s Children in Need charity to donate to after they were the first to complete a company survey.

By Halima Amin: A woman motorcyclist lying in a critical condition after a Staffordshire road accident was spotted by an off duty paramedic and a hospital consultant.
The victim was seriously injured in the multi-vehicle accident on the A53 between Loggerheads and Blackbrook at around 6.55pm last night (March 22).
